这次喷发使上层大气
The eruption loaded the upper atmosphere
充满了硫
with sulfur gases.
火山喷发形成的全球性雾霾
The result was a global haze
阻挡了大部分阳光照射到地面
that blocked most of the sunlight from reaching the surface
这持续了至少五年
for at least five years.
就像一个持续五年之久的阴天一样
It was like one five-year-long cloudy day.
这就是所谓的“火山冬天”
This so-called "Volcanic Winter"
类似“核冬天”一样 但是没有核辐射
resembled a "Nuclear winter," But without the radiation.
全球降温
Temperatures fell everywhere.
生活在热带的动植物都被冻住
Plants and animals froze even in the tropics,
成片成片地死亡
dying in enormous numbers.
但是生命是顽强的
But life is hardy.
只有一小部分的物种灭绝了
Only a few species were driven to extinction.

从哥伦布开始
Beginning with Columbus,
侵略美洲的欧洲人
the European invaders of the Americas
携带着连他们自己都不知道的秘密武器
had a secret weapon that even they knew nothing about.
那就是他们带来的
They were carrying bacteria and viruses
美洲原住民从未接触过的
for deadly diseases, such as smallpox,
致命细菌与病毒 如天花
that the original Americans had never been exposed to.
欧洲人更愿相信
The Europeans like to believe
是他们的勇气 先进的武器
that it was their valor and superior weapons
还有优越的文化征服了新大♥陆♥
and culture that won them the New World.
但真正的征服者是
The real conquistadors were
感染并杀死了在北美 中美 南美
the armies of the pathogens that raced on ahead
近九♥成♥印第安人
to infect and kill nine out of ten of all the Indians
传播速度极快的病原体
of North, Central and South America.
新大♥陆♥上的这个伟大文明
The great civilizations of the New World
在入侵微生物的攻击下毁于一旦
crumbled under the onslaught of invading microbes.
如果没有这支看不见的军队
Without his invisible army,
科尔特斯和他的随从们
Cortez and those who followed
也许根本没有机会征服新大♥陆♥
might never have stood a chance.

这是颗红矮星
This is a red dwarf star,
比太阳更小更昏暗
smaller and fainter than our Sun.
红矮星是宇宙中数量最多的恒星
Red dwarfs are by far the most plentiful stars in the cosmos.
与太阳不同 寿命只有一百亿年
Unlike the Sun, which is halfway through
现在已过了一半
its 10-billion-year lifetime,
红矮星可以为它的行星们
red dwarfs will continue to provide light and warmth
提供光和热超过上万亿年
to their planets for trillions of years.
